Task Scheduler System Design
Task scheduler system design. The scheduler consists of just a few dozens lines of code intended to be understandable by students learning embedded systems programming. Redundant if resources is sufficient and it is conflict with scheduled task promise System requirements. 5 seconds later the server is available again check again in 5 seconds.
Interface Task long getStartTime. Clients can register task with a cron syntax and our scheduler needs to execute it as per the schedule. The tasks can be of two types.
In embedded system a real-time operating system RTOs is often used to structure the application code and ensure that the deadlines are met by reacting on events in the environment by executing the functions within precise time. The notification is also sent to task submitter service to reschedule the task incase of failure. The core feature of any job scheduler is of course running jobs on time.
Schedule Table Design 1 Figure by Author. User should be able. About Press Copyright Contact us Creators Advertise Developers Terms Privacy Policy Safety How YouTube works Test new features Press Copyright Contact us Creators.
The default task scheduler is based on the NET Framework 4 thread pool which provides work-stealing for load-balancing thread injectionretirement for maximum throughput and overall good performance. A time base event scheduler is a system that can be used by a service to schedule a request that needs to be processed in future. The system supports timing schedule and manual schedule based on cron expressions.
Here is how a task looks like. Ad Explore Scheduler Systems Other Technology Users Swear By - Start Now. The task submitter decides based on no.
Design Job Scheduler Async task Senario. Users can set priorities for tasks.
This is useful in Many scenarios- running batch jobs backup notifications etc.
The task submitter decides based on no. Ad Explore Scheduler Systems Other Technology Users Swear By - Start Now. First time its checked the server is down schedule next check in 5 seconds. Redundant if resources is sufficient and it is conflict with scheduled task promise System requirements. User should be able. A time base event scheduler is a system that can be used by a service to schedule a request that needs to be processed in future. An instance of the TaskScheduler class represents a task scheduler. You cant just schedule the tasks via cron though because when a task is run it needs to determine when its supposed to run the next time. At the time T the scheduler executes the task.
In embedded system a real-time operating system RTOs is often used to structure the application code and ensure that the deadlines are met by reacting on events in the environment by executing the functions within precise time. Start workflow start execution from current node resume fault-tolerant workflow resume pause process start execution from failed node complement timer rerun pause stop resume waiting thread. Schedule server uptime check every 1 minute. 6Once task completes the worker node invokes notification service which will notify client about task completion. Redundant if resources is sufficient and it is conflict with scheduled task promise System requirements. Therefore we need a data model that makes it easy to filter jobs by execution time. The task needs to be picked up within 10 second of its scheduled time of execution.
Posting Komentar untuk "Task Scheduler System Design"